Listeners of Midwest Murder that love the show mention: 000 stars, jonah, dawn, bambi,The Midwest Murder podcast is easily one of the best true crime podcasts out there. The hosts do an amazing job of setting the scene and creating a sense of time and place, which really sets them apart from other podcasts in the genre. They approach each case with respect and you can hear the emotion in their voices when discussing particularly heinous crimes. The research that goes into each episode is evident, as they use court documents and other reputable sources to provide accurate information. For true crime lovers, this podcast is a must-listen.
One of the best aspects of The Midwest Murder podcast is the friendly banter between the hosts, Jonah and Dawn. It adds a personal touch to the show and makes it feel like you're listening to friends tell stories. Their rapport helps to break up some of the heavier moments in each episode and keeps things engaging. Additionally, they strike a great balance between providing all the necessary details without holding back, while still showing respect for the victims and their families. This combination of storytelling and empathy makes for an incredibly compelling listen.
